I have a friend who just received a pitch servo for a plane he is building. His plane is an RV6 so the mounting kit is for that aircraft. The bracket which holds the servo would serve well for the roll servo in my Glasair and could even be used for the pitch servo if I added a slight mod. The servo actuation rods would be a different length. My question has to do with the servo bracket. Is the generic mount kit the same as the servo bracket which comes with the RV6 pitch servo? Are rod ends available for larger hardware if needed?

The generic mounting kit does not come with any brackets - they're left for you to fabricate if you go that route. The generic kit does come with all the bits and pieces that you need to connect the servo to the included pushrod, though, and it also has the other rod end and an assortment of fasteners to attach it to something.

Take a look at the PDFs at docs.dynonavionics.com. There are detailed breakdowns of the included parts in each mounting kit.
